How Do The Properties Of Water Affect Aquatic Ecosystems?

Oxygen content and water flow rates affect the oxygen intake and food received by animals. Changes in acidity can damage marine life and marine animals and plants are often adapted to particular temperatures salinities and depths. When we change any of these factors we impact aquatic ecosystems.

How do the properties of water physical or chemical affect aquatic ecosystems?

The ability of an organism to survive and reproduce in an aquatic ecosystem depends upon the quality of the water. The water quality depends on certain physical chemical and biological conditions. … For example a change in temperature will affect the amount of dissolved oxygen that the water can hold.

What are the properties of aquatic environment?

Some of the important abiotic environmental factors of aquatic ecosystems include substrate type water depth nutrient levels temperature salinity and flow. It is often difficult to determine the relative importance of these factors without rather large experiments.

How is water important for aquatic animals?

In nature flowing water and waves at the water’s surface aerate water. This provides dissolved oxygen to plants and animals that live in water. … If the water level in a lake or stream gets too low and summer heat warms the water too much fish and other aquatic life do not get the oxygen they need and die.

How does water pollution affect aquatic plants?

Water pollution that alters a plant’s surrounding pH level such as acid rain can harm or kill the plant. … Acid rain that collects in aquatic environments lowers water pH levels killing plants that cannot live in these more acidic conditions.

What are the harmful effects of water pollution on the aquatic ecosystem?

Organic matter and nutrients causes an increase in aerobic algae and depletes oxygen from the water column. This causes the suffocation of fish and other aquatic organisms. Sulfate particles from acid rain can cause harm the health of marine life in the rivers and lakes it contaminates and can result in mortality.

What are the main limiting factors in aquatic ecosystems?

Most aquatic organisms do not have to deal with extremes of temperature or moisture. Instead their main limiting factors are the availability of sunlight and the concentration of dissolved oxygen and nutrients in the water.

How do ecologists classify aquatic ecosystems?

Ecologists classify aquatic ecosystems according to criteria such as salinity depth and whether the water is flowing or standing. … Standing freshwater ecosystems include ponds lakes inland seas and wetlands. Flowing freshwater ecosystems include rivers and streams.

Why is the aquatic ecosystem important?

Aquatic ecosystems perform numerous valuable environmental functions. They recycle nutrients purify water attenuate floods augment and maintain streamflow recharge ground water and provide habitat for wildlife and recreation for people.

What are the characteristics of different biomes and aquatic ecosystems?

Aquatic biomes can be generally classified based on the amount of salt in the water. Freshwater biomes have less than 1% salt and are typical of ponds and lakes streams and rivers and wetlands. Marine biomes have more salt and are characteristic of the oceans coral reefs and estuaries.

Why is water quality important for fish?

Water quality is the most important factor affecting fish health and performance in aquaculture production systems. … Different fish species have different and specific range of water quality aspects (temperature pH oxygen concentration salinity hardness etc.) within which they can survive grow and reproduce.

What would happen to aquatic organisms of solid water were denser than liquid water?

If ice were more dense than water it would freeze and sink over and over until the entire lake was frozen. … This would eliminate many aquatic organisms and produce a system with far fewer life forms in lakes which freeze periodically.

How does temperature affect aquatic ecosystems?

Temperature is also important because of its influence on water chemistry. … Warm water holds less dissolved oxygen than cool water and may not contain enough dissolved oxygen for the survival of different species of aquatic life. Some compounds are also more toxic to aquatic life at higher temperatures.
